Safeguarding at Atletico Trotters Youth FC

Atletico Trotters is committed to its responsibilities to safeguarding the welfare of all children and young people involved in our club. All children and young people have the right to be protected from abuse regardless of their age, gender, disability, race, language, culture, religious beliefs, sexual orientation or social/economic background.   All our volunteers are fully DBS checked.

We have two fully qualified Club Welfare Officers who work closely together to ensure the safeguarding of all players and volunteers.
If you or anyone you know is worried about a child at our Club, please contact our welfare officers, contact details can be found on the Meet the Committee page of this website
If for any reason the Club Welfare officers are not available or the matter is clearly serious, please be aware you can:
  • Contact the County FA Designated Safeguarding Officer
  • Contact the FAs Safeguarding team on 0800 1691863 or safeguarding@TheFA.com
  • Contact the Police or Children's Social Care
  • Call the NSPCC 24 hour helpline on: 0808 800 5000 or text 88858 or email help@mspcc.org.uk
